Melicope
J.R. Forst. & G. Forst.
Published In:
Characteres Generum Plantarum 28. 1775. (29 Nov 1775) (
Char. Gen. Pl.
)
Synonymy
Euodia J.R. Forst. & G. Forst.
Project Name Data
(Last Modified On 10/19/2010)
Acceptance :
Accepted
Taxon Profile
(Last Modified On 4/8/2014)
Reference(s):
Hartley, T. G. 2001. On the taxonomy and biogeography of Euodia and Melicope (Rutaceae). Allertonia 8(1): 1–319.
Perrier de la Bathie, H. 1950. Rutacees. Fl. Madagasc. 104: 1–85.
Capuron, R. 1967. Nouvelles observations sur les Rutacées de Madagascar. Adansonia, n.s. 7(4): 479–500.
Family or Genus Distribution:
not endemic to the Malagasy Region
Generic Species Diversity and Endemism Status:
has been evaluated
No. of species in Fl. Madagasc.:
11 endemic
Accepted Published Species:
10 endemic
Estimated Unpublished Species:
17 endemic
Estimated Total Species:
27 endemic
Additional Taxonomic Work:
in progress
Species Level Data Entry:
complete
Notes:
The Malagasy species formerly treated as
Euodia
: often incorrectly referred to by the later orthographic variant
Evodia
(G. Schatz, 2001).
Melicope decaryana
(H. Perrier) T.G. Hartley is not included in the accepted published species.
Evaluated by:
M. Rabarimanarivo et al.
Compiled or updated by:
M. Rabarimanarivo et al.
